Her First White Boy

It8995e 128 Datasheet Link Jun 2026

| Register Offset | Name | Description | |----------------|------|-------------| | 0x07 | Logical Device Number | Select active device (UART, LPT, GPIO, etc.) | | 0x21 | GPIO Direction | 0 = input, 1 = output | | 0x22 | GPIO Polarity Inversion | 1 = invert input | | 0x24 | GPIO Pull-up Enable | Internal 100kΩ pull-up | | 0x60–0x67 | Base Address Registers | I/O base for UART/LPT | | 0x70 | Interrupt Select | IRQ mapping (3,4,5,7,9,10,11,12) | | 0x71 | Fan Tachometer Divisor | Sets measurement range |

The IT8995E-128 is a critical embedded controller in modern laptop design, providing robust power management, peripheral control, and thermal protection in a compact 128-pin package. For hardware engineers designing portable devices, its 128KB flash and extensive I/O offer great flexibility. For repair professionals, ensuring high-quality IT8995E-128/CXA components and proper firmware programming is vital for restoring laptop functionality.

Because this is a specialized component often sold under Non-Disclosure Agreements (NDAs) to Original Design Manufacturers (ODMs) like Lenovo, HP, Dell, and ASUS, a full public datasheet is rarely available. it8995e 128 datasheet

: Manages system power sequencing and battery charge management.

The IT8995E-128 belongs to a large family of ITE embedded controllers. Understanding its position in the product lineup helps in selecting replacements. | Register Offset | Name | Description |

Standby power inputs (typically 3.3V) that keep the chip alive during sleep or off states.

The IT8995E-128 is a highly integrated and versatile embedded controller that offers a rich set of peripherals, low power consumption, and a compact package. Its robust design and wide operating temperature range make it suitable for harsh industrial environments. With its ARM Cortex-M4 core and ample memory, the IT8995E-128 is an ideal choice for a wide range of applications, from industrial control and automation to IoT devices. Because this is a specialized component often sold

Frequently found in laptop repair contexts (e.g., Apple MacBook Pro A1286) as a critical component for restoring normal machine operation after power-related failures. Zeus Mining Reference Resources

When the chip is blank or corrupted, it is programmed through dedicated pins, often mapped directly to the keyboard matrix connector (KSI/KSO lines) on the motherboard: Serial Clock for SPI/In-System Programming. EDI_DO: Data Output from the EC. EDI_DI: Data Input to the EC. EDI_CS#: Chip Select (Active Low). Typical Power-Up Sequence

eSPI (Enhanced Serial Peripheral Interface) or LPC (Low Pin Count) bus to communicate with the Central Processing Unit (CPU) or Platform Controller Hub (PCH).

Ensure that pressing the power button drops the voltage on the input pin from 3.3V to 0V, and check if PM_PWRBTN# replicates this drop toward the PCH. 5. Firmware Programming and Flashing